Multiple factors contribute to the decline of pollinator populations, making the study of Why Bees Are Disappearing: The Global Pollinator Crisis Explained a multifaceted scientific endeavor. Pesticide exposure, habitat loss, and climate shifts create a perfect storm that weakens honeybee immune systems and disrupts foraging patterns.


As monoculture farming expands, natural forage areas shrink, leaving bees malnourished. This lack of nutritional diversity is a key metric when assessing the overall health of hives across the northern hemisphere.


  • Widespread use of neonicotinoid pesticides.

  • Destruction of wildflower meadows and natural corridors.

  • Increased prevalence of Varroa destructor mites.

What can I do in my own backyard to help?

Plant native, pesticide-free flowers and provide a clean water source to support your local bee population.


Is the global bee population recovering?

While awareness is increasing, consistent global recovery requires systemic policy changes regarding agricultural practices and chemical use.
